Connecting Power
Insert the power plug into a grounded outlet.
• The power cord should not be positioned behind
the appliance but within 47.2 inches of the side
so that the plug is easily accessible.
WARNING
• Do not use an extension cord or 2-prong
adapter.
• The plug must be plugged into an appropriate
outlet that is properly installed and grounded in
accordance with all local codes and ordinances.
• Connect to a properly rated, protected, and sized
power circuit to avoid electrical overload.

Connecting the Drain Hose

If the end of the drain hose does not fit the drain
line, use a heat and detergent resistant adapter
(not supplied). These may be obtained from a local
plumbing supply store.
• Cut the adapter so the end matches the size of
the drain connection.
NOTE
• For drain hose installation, use the screw style
hose clamp provided with this dishwasher in the
silverware basket.
• If connecting the dishwasher's drain hose to the
garbage disposal, be sure to follow your
garbage disposal's manual for proper
installation instructions.
Drain Hose Requirements
• Follow local codes and ordinances.
• Do not exceed 12 ft. (3.65 m) distance to drain.
• Do not connect drain hoses from other
appliances to the dishwasher's drain hose.
• If an extension drain hose is required, use a 5/8"
or 7/8" inside diameter, 2-3 ft. length hose and a
coupler for connecting the two hose ends.
Height of the Drain Hose
The height of the drain hose end must be at least
12" (305 mm) and within 40" (1016 mm) from the
base of the dishwasher to avoid water being
siphoned from the tub.
